Hey guys so I'm planning on getting a haltech wired into my car next month, and later putting a turbo in... my questions is.

Is it worth trying to install a trigger wheel for the haltech?
Its a 96 vitara g16b mpfi with dizzy and cam angle sensor with batch injection.

Also what is the easiest way to get a trigger wheel on there? I know you can use the 13bb crank gear oil pump and sump( dose the sump fit? Or need to be modified?) Sounds like to much of a long mess job for a simple trigger wheel!
Or I've seen a few people get a trigger wheel machines to fit and bolt onto the harmonic balancer?

What has everyone else done with their turbo after market setup? Did you just keep batch injection? Or...?

Haltech has an option in it's trigger configuration for the G16B. That trigger wheel should work, I'm certainly hoping it does since I have two on order.

My plan is to use an intake manifold from a G16B that has the throttle body on the right side of the engine and use a Bosch 60mm DBW Throttle Body with the Elite 1500 so I can have a cruise control. The Garrett GT2052 seems to be about ideal for my purposes. It supports between 140 and 230 HP.

BTW, I would suggest you download the Haltech ECU configuration software and check it out.
